Output 86d30f4b8922637ef17c193708d9916df4bd9506e088e2b5bb8a77a64d3799bf:1

value
686025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b837965839e310047e0cc73705927a8da4a8c1 OP_EQUAL
address
3E4dq58RdcMcV6A5XnJCkKJu4cRPXUfRUf
transaction
86d30f4b8922637ef17c193708d9916df4bd9506e088e2b5bb8a77a64d3799bf
confirmations
304455
spent
true